Lets compare vitamin content per 100 calories of Oil Roasted Almonds vs Sweet Potato:
100 calories of Oil Roasted Almonds have 1.8 times more Vitamin B2 and 14.2 times more Vitamin E than Sweet Potato.
While 100 kcal of Raw Sweet Potato contain more Vitamin A, 6 times more Vitamin B1, 24.7 times more Vitamin B5, 12.5 times more Vitamin B6, 2.9 times more Vitamin B9 and more Vitamin C than Oil Roasted Almonds.
Both Oil Roasted Almonds and Sweet Potato provide similar amounts of Vitamin B3 per 100 calories.
100 calories of Oil Roasted Almonds have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B1, Vitamin B5, Vitamin B6, Vitamin B9 and Vitamin C
Both Oil Roasted Almonds as well as Raw Sweet Potato have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12, Vitamin D and Vitamin K in 100 calories.
Comparing minerals per 100 calories for Oil Roasted Almonds vs Sweet Potato:
100 calories of Oil Roasted Almonds have 1.4 times more Calcium, 1.6 times more Magnesium, 1.4 times more Manganese, 1.4 times more Phosphorus and 1.4 times more Zinc than Sweet Potato.
While 100 kcal of Raw Sweet Potato contain 3.4 times more Potassium, 388.2 times more Sodium and 194.8 times more Water than Oil Roasted Almonds.
Both Oil Roasted Almonds and Sweet Potato contain similar levels of Copper and Iron per 100 calories.
Both Oil Roasted Almonds as well as Raw Sweet Potato lack sufficient amounts of Selenium in 100 calories.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 100 calories:
100 calories of Oil Roasted Almonds have 156.3 times more Fat, 33.1 times more Saturated Fat, 147.3 times more Omega 6 and 1.9 times more Protein than Sweet Potato.
While 100 kcal of Raw Sweet Potato contain 8 times more Carbohydrate, 6.5 times more Sugars and 2 times more Fiber than Oil Roasted Almonds.
Both Oil Roasted Almonds and Sweet Potato offer comparable quantities of Energy per 100 calories.
100 calories of Sweet Potato provide inadequate amounts of Omega 6
Both Oil Roasted Almonds as well as Raw Sweet Potato prov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3 in 100 calories.
